Product Description

Description

The EPP9001-0060 is a specialized EtherCAT P to EtherCAT converter designed to bridge EtherCAT P infrastructure with standard EtherCAT devices. This module functions as an interface bridge that separates the combined data and power lines of EtherCAT P into an EtherCAT data stream and a dedicated 24 V DC power feed. Housed in a robust, IP65/66/67-rated PA6 (polyamide) casing, this EtherCAT connector is ideal for decentralized machine-mounting environments where power distribution and data communication need to be split for legacy or non-P EtherCAT hardware.

Features

  • EtherCAT P to EtherCAT converter functionality
  • Integrated power decoupling (separates 24 V DC power from EtherCAT P stream)
  • Robust M8 shielded, screw-type connection interfaces
  • IP65/66/67 protection rating for harsh industrial environments
  • Compact form factor (30 mm x 86 mm x 22 mm)
  • Reliable operation from -25 to +60 Celsius
  • Simplified integration for mixed EtherCAT P and standard EtherCAT topologies

Installation Guidelines

  • Mounting: Use the two 3.5 mm diameter fixing holes with M3 screws to mount the module onto the machine frame. The variable installation position allows for optimal cable routing.
  • Connections: The EtherCAT P input uses a P-coded M8 socket, while the EtherCAT output uses a standard M8 socket. Ensure cables are fully seated and screwed tight to maintain IP67 sealing.
  • Power Management: Note that the module supports a maximum feed-in of 3 A per US (System Power) and UP (Peripheral Power). Ensure the power budget of downstream devices does not exceed these values.
  • Grounding: As the module is shielded, ensure the mounting surface provides a good electrical connection to ground, or utilize the shield path through the M8 connectors to mitigate electromagnetic noise.

FAQ
What is the primary role of the EPP9001-0060?
It serves as a converter that splits the combined EtherCAT P signal (data + power) into a standard EtherCAT data stream and a 24 V DC power feed for standard EtherCAT devices.
Does this module require a separate power supply?
No, it receives power from the EtherCAT P line (US and UP) and distributes it to the output, up to a maximum of 3 A.
Can this be used in environments with dust or water spray?
Yes, with an IP65/66/67 rating, it is protected against dust ingress and high-pressure water jets, making it suitable for wet or dirty industrial environments.
